Recently, the pilot training base for artificial intelligence and unmanned vehicles, jointly built by Jiangsu Zhangjiagang Secondary Vocational School, Zhangjiagang Branch of Jiangsu Union Technical Institute and Jiangsu Runtong Data Service Co., Ltd. (brand: SLoonycon), has officially launched. The spacious, standardized factory workshop of the training center has been fully completed, with representatives from both the school and enterprise conducting on-site site inspection and coordination work.


This multi-functional training platform features three officially unveiled core zones: School-Enterprise Co-constructed Artificial Intelligence Training Center, Unmanned Vehicle Pilot Test Training Base, and Sino-German Dual Vocational Education Training Center. Leveraging Runtong Data's mature R&D and mass-production capacity in drive-by-wire chassis, unmanned chassis, low-speed autonomous handling vehicles and intelligent mobile robots, the base bridges the gap between theoretical classroom teaching at vocational colleges and hands-on industrial practice.
The bright, spacious training workshop is equipped with standard industrial piping, large daylight windows and full supporting industrial infrastructure. It supports full-process teaching covering drive-by-wire chassis assembly & calibration, full unmanned vehicle performance testing, autonomous driving algorithm practice and equipment operation & maintenance training. The enterprise will place its flagship products including the M480 electric four-wheel transport vehicle and full series standardized unmanned drive-by-wire chassis inside the training venue. Students can conduct hands-on disassembly, parameter calibration and secondary development, gaining direct access to mass-production-grade intelligent mobile hardware during their studies.
School officials stated that the launch of this industry-education integrated training base fills the gap in practical training courses for local intelligent manufacturing and autonomous vehicle majors. Adopting the proven Sino-German dual vocational training model, the college will co-develop customized courses with the enterprise. Real industrial project cases and on-site equipment maintenance & calibration standards will be integrated into daily classes, cultivating versatile skilled talents tailored for intelligent logistics, park autonomous transport and industrial intelligent mobile robot industries.
Staff from Jiangsu Runtong Data explained that building the school-enterprise training base fulfills the company's social responsibility to nurture industrial technical talent, while also building a talent reserve pool of matching professional technicians for the enterprise itself. Moving forward, the company's professional engineers will deliver regular on-site lectures at the training center, and the product pilot test workshop will be fully open to students. Practical research and development achievements finished by students can be further optimized and transformed into commercial-grade equipment solutions, forming an integrated closed loop linking teaching, technology R&D and industrial commercialization.
SLoonycon has focused on independent R&D of drive-by-wire unmanned chassis and low-speed autonomous vehicles for years, owning a complete self-developed manufacturing system. Its products are widely deployed in factory material handling, park passenger shuttles, warehouse AGV and other commercial scenarios. After official operation, this school-enterprise cooperation base will offer long-term hands-on training opportunities for vocational students and industry interns. It will continuously supply practical professional technicians for the Yangtze River Delta intelligent manufacturing and intelligent logistics sectors, and set a benchmark model for regional collaborative development of industry and vocational education.
